Ella & Ridley Jacobs House and Sam Beckman Centre, 19-25 Church Road 29 Babington Road Barnet NW4 4EB

Demolition of existing buildings (Ella & Ridley Jacobs House and Sam Beckman Centre) and the construction of two new buildings, one up to five storeys in height (plus basement) and one two storey building, and associated works, including alterations to access and landscaping and the provision of facilities for car parking, cycle parking and the storage of refuse and recycling, to provide a total of 32 units for extra care (Use Class C2) and associated communal and support facilities (related to the provision of extra care)
